The first annual Carmen Sandiego Day in Charlotte took place on February 15, 1993, and all 4–6th graders in public, private and parochial schools were asked to participate in the event. [11] Carmen Sandiego Day was recommended as a way to get educators, students and community members to turn into technology users and supporters.
